One of my cousins was showing me pictures of a recent trip he had taken. He had visited Island in the Sky in Utah. Several pictures had been taken there. In each of the pictures, he was standing within inches of a sheer drop of thousands of feet. There was lots of room to stand where there was no danger. In life, sometimes we live on the edge of sin. Why is it that when God has provided plenty of safe space that we insist on living at the edge of trouble. One missed step, and we would plunge headlong into sin. God has given us plenty of safe space—it is our responsibility to take advantage of it. Have you ever got all dressed up in your Sunday go to meetin' clothes, and remembered the water or some chore in the corral. Invariably you will step in something no matter how careful you are. My rule of thumb is "if ya don't want it on ya, stay out of the pens." People think they can play with sin and not be drawn in—not a chance! Get back from the edge!
